Export Incentive Advisory: Capture What You're Already Entitled To

Egypt's Export Development Fund and related programs return meaningful percentages of export value to qualifying manufacturers and exporters — yet a large share of eligible companies either never apply, apply for less than they're entitled to, or lose approvals to incomplete documentation. The money is budgeted, the programs exist, and the entitlement is yours; what's usually missing is the specialized process knowledge to capture it. That is exactly what our export incentive advisory provides: end-to-end support from eligibility assessment through government approval and payment.

Why Eligible Exporters Leave Money on the Table

  • They never apply. Many exporters assume the process is too bureaucratic to be worth it, or simply don't know which programs apply to their sector and products.
  • They under-claim. Incentive rates vary by product classification, export destination, and local-content ratios — misclassify any of them and you claim less than your entitlement, year after year.
  • Applications bounce. Submissions are returned or rejected for documentation gaps: inconsistent financial statements, missing certificates, customs data that doesn't reconcile with the claim.
  • Nobody follows up. An application without active liaison can sit in a queue indefinitely. Approvals go to files that are complete, correct, and actively managed.

What This Is Worth

Export incentives are not a subsidy hunt — they are budgeted entitlements designed to make Egyptian exports competitive, often worth several percent of annual export value. For a growing exporter, a properly managed claim can fund the next container, the next trade fair, or the next hire — effectively the cheapest capital your business can access, because it is your own money coming back.
